The refrigerator has an automatic defrosting function.

Melted water drains into an evaporation pan at the back of the refrigerator. When the

compressor runs, the heat generated makes this water evaporate.

As a result, you will often find frost and water drops on the back wall of the refrigerator.

Make sure the drain hole is clear so that water can flow into the evaporation pan.

If it gets blocked, clear it with the pin.

If you lose the pin, please consult authorized service centre for a replacement. Do not attempt

to use a needle or other sharp objects, as you may damage the refrigerator.

Freezer

Defrosting happens automatically and the frost water will run down to the evaporation pan.

Refrigerator

Glass shelves

Lift the inner side of the shelf
slightly and pull it out.

Refrigerator drawer

Pull the drawer towards you, lift the
front slightly and pull it out.

Door shelf, sealed box
and bottle shelf

Lift it slightly and then
remove it.

Bottle rack

Pull the shelf out a little.

Push up the front of
the bottle rack.

Then push up the back of
the bottle rack to disengage
the hook. Then pull it out.

Fruit and vegetables drawer
Pull out the drawer and lift up the front to remove it from the left and right hooks

.

Then push the left and right hooks at the rear down to remove the drawer.

Humidity control plate
Pull the vegetable drawer towards you.
Then pull the plate of the humidity control
plate towards you.

To put the drawer back, press it down until it fits
into the hooks at all four corners.
If the case fails to engage into any of the hooks,
you cannot slide in the case because that will
hit the humidity control plate.
